Getting There

  • Public Transport - Train

    If you're coming from Central Station, take the T2, T3, T4, or T8 trains towards Circular Quay. Get off at Circular Quay Station. From there, exit the station and walk towards Macquarie Street, which is directly across from the Circular Quay waterfront. Head south on Macquarie Street for about 5 minutes until you reach number 8 Macquarie Street, where the Robert Brough Memorial Fountain is located.

  • Public Transport - Bus

    If you're near a bus stop, take a bus that heads towards the Circular Quay area. Check local routes for buses that stop at Circular Quay. Once you arrive at Circular Quay, exit the bus and head towards Macquarie Street. Walk south on Macquarie Street for about 5 minutes to reach number 8 Macquarie Street, home to the Robert Brough Memorial Fountain.

  • Walking

    If you're already in the city center, you can walk to the Robert Brough Memorial Fountain. From Martin Place, head towards Macquarie Street. Walk down Macquarie Street, passing the State Library of New South Wales on your left. Continue walking for about 10 minutes until you reach number 8 Macquarie Street. The fountain will be on your right-hand side.

  • Public Transport - Ferry

    You can also take a ferry to Circular Quay. Ferries depart from various locations around Sydney, such as Manly or Darling Harbour. Once you arrive at Circular Quay, follow the same directions as mentioned previously: walk towards Macquarie Street and head south for about 5 minutes until you arrive at number 8 Macquarie Street, where the Robert Brough Memorial Fountain is located.
